सामान्यीकरण आपके डेटाबेस में डेटा को टेबल और कॉलम में व्यवस्थित करने की प्रक्रिया है। सामान्यीकरण के पीछे विचार यह है कि एक तालिका एक विशिष्ट विषय के बारे में होनी चाहिए, और कॉलम उस विषय का समर्थन करना चाहिए। जब आप किसी तालिका को किसी एक उद्देश्य तक सीमित करते हैं, तो यह आपके डेटाबेस में डुप्लिकेट डेटा को प्रदर्शित होने से रोकता है।
आइए डेटाबेस के सामान्यीकरण के कारणों के बारे में और जानें कि यह आपके डेटा की गुणवत्ता और सटीकता के लिए क्यों महत्वपूर्ण है।
डेटाबेस तालिकाओं का अवलोकन
एक डेटाबेस में एक या अधिक टेबल होते हैं। प्रत्येक तालिका पंक्तियों और स्तंभों से बनी होती है, जिसमें स्तंभों में डेटा दर्ज किया जाता है। डेटा विशिष्ट होना चाहिए, जैसे कोई संख्या या दिनांक। प्रत्येक पंक्ति को प्राथमिक कुंजी द्वारा पहचाना जाता है।
डेटाबेस सामान्यीकरण का विचार यह है कि प्रत्येक तालिका एक उद्देश्य तक सीमित है, इस प्रकार डुप्लिकेट और अनावश्यक डेटा से बचा जाता है। जब आपको रिपोर्ट तैयार करने या संख्याओं की तुलना करने की आवश्यकता होती है, तो आप उन विशिष्ट तालिकाओं का उल्लेख कर सकते हैं जिनकी आपको आवश्यकता है और वह यह है। आपको अन्य तालिकाओं से आने वाली संबंधित संख्याओं के बारे में चिंता करने की ज़रूरत नहीं है।
डेटाबेस सामान्यीकरण के कारण
आपके डेटाबेस को सामान्य करने के तीन मुख्य कारण हैं:
- डुप्लिकेट डेटा से बचें। यदि आपके डेटाबेस में डुप्लिकेट डेटा है, तो डेटा परिवर्तनों को प्रबंधित करना थकाऊ और समय लेने वाला हो जाता है। अनावश्यक डेटा भी भंडारण बढ़ाता है और डेटाबेस प्रदर्शन को कम करता है। इसे ठीक करने के लिए, डेटाबेस सामान्यीकरण का उपयोग किया जाता है।
- विसंगतियों को ठीक करें। जब एक डेटाबेस सामान्यीकृत होता है, तो विसंगतियों को ठीक किया जाता है। जब डेटा गलती से डाला जाता है, हटाया जाता है या खाली छोड़ दिया जाता है तो विसंगतियां हो सकती हैं।
- खोज प्रश्नों को सरल बनाएं। डेटाबेस सामान्यीकरण आपके डेटा को खोजना और क्रमबद्ध करना आसान बनाता है। एक बार जब डेटाबेस सामान्य हो जाता है और विसंगतियों को ठीक कर दिया जाता है, तो आप सरल प्रश्न कर सकते हैं।
डेटाबेस सामान्यीकरण के प्रकार
डेटाबेस सामान्यीकरण तीन प्रकार के होते हैं:
- पहला सामान्य रूप। जानकारी एक संबंधपरक तालिका में संग्रहीत की जाती है। प्रत्येक स्तंभ में परमाणु मान होते हैं, और कोई दोहराए जाने वाले समूह नहीं होते हैं।
- दूसरा सामान्य रूप। यह तालिका पहले सामान्य रूप में है और सभी स्तंभ तालिका की प्राथमिक कुंजी पर निर्भर करते हैं।
- तीसरा सामान्य रूप। टी उसकी तालिका दूसरे सामान्य रूप में स्तंभों के साथ है जो प्राथमिक कुंजी पर गैर-संक्रमणीय रूप से निर्भर हैं।
डेटाबेस आज के संगठनों के लिए एक संपत्ति हैं, लेकिन वे एक प्रमुख सीखने की अवस्था के साथ भी आ सकते हैं। डेटाबेस सीखने में समय और पैसा लगाने से पहले, सुनिश्चित करें कि आप उचित डेटाबेस समाधान का उपयोग कर रहे हैं। अपने संगठन के वर्तमान डेटाबेस की समीक्षा के लिए, आज ही आर्कवेयर से संपर्क करें।